Medical Schools With Neurology Departments

Medical schools with neurology departments are academic institutions that provide comprehensive medical education and training, with specialized focus on neurology—the branch of medicine dealing with the nervous system. These schools often host dedicated neurology departments that facilitate research, clinical practice, and teaching in areas such as neurological disorders, brain and spinal cord health, and neuroanatomy, preparing students for careers in neurology, neuroscience, or related fields.
